What they do

An Operating Engineer or Heavy Equipment Operator drives and operates heavy equipment used in quarries, construction sites, landfills, refuse and recycling centers, or ports. Heavy Equipment may include, but is not limited to, bulldozers, excavators, paving equipment and pile drivers.

Job Description

Loader Operator Needed (Fort Worth) Full time position w/ Overtime Company benefits We are looking for an Experienced Loader Operator to safely operate and maintain our loader to keep a constant flow of material running through our Concrete Plant. Responsibilities may also include ordering, stocking, and various plant repairs and maintenance.
Qualifications:
Dependable and punctual Able to work flexible hours Equipment operating experience Drug free, phone habit free, alert at all times
Concrete Plant Location:
True Grit Redi-Mix 12150 N Saginaw Blvd. Fort Worth, TX 76179 Additional options to add. Be willing to work outdoors in extreme temperatures, both hot and cold. Previous related experience in the construction field and/or training. When working with co-workers, constant eye contact will be maintained when backing, communicating using hand signals or other movements. Properly follow all company policies and
OSHA / MSHA
regulations for safe working procedures and environment. Follow directions of Foreman as to daily tasks and expectations for each specific project or jobsite. Perform minor servicing and maintenance of equipment; refer major problems to the Foreman. Perform daily pre-and-post inspections with appropriate documentation in compliance with company policies. Assist in training less-experienced employees on the proper operations, servicing and repair of equipment to further their abilities. Perform general labor duties when necessary. Have the willingness to work in a team environment and assist co-workers or supervisors with other duties as required. Wear personal protective equipment (PPE) in designated operations and production areas as stated by OSHA and / or MSHA.
